Meet Dr. Pamela J. Sherman
For Dr. Sherman, the opportunity to help people gain or return to independence with use of their hands and upper extremities is extremely rewarding. She believes, "Orthopedics is a field focused on improved motion and function. The ability to help children specifically is a real privilege. Kids are so resilient and even the simplest improvements in kids with the greatest challenges can make dramatic differences in their lives."
Dr. Sherman came to Cook Children's to help with hand/upper extremity cases. Prior to that, she had treated both children and adults, but when presented with the opportunity to focus on just children in the multispecialty environment at Cook Children's, she says, "I couldn't pass it up. The comradery within our orthopedic department and with other departments is very special, and a rewarding part of my work day."
During her residency and early career in New York, she cared for many international patients. Today, Dr. Sherman is one of the leading physicians of the orthopedic surgery program here at Cook Children's and she has gained international recognition for her expertise in pediatric care. "It's much more difficult to make medical decisions, especially those involving surgery, for your child as opposed to yourself. My goal is to help educate and guide families in their treatment path, especially when often there is not a right answer or one direction."
For Dr. Sherman, caring for children is a privilege. She works hard to help families find the patience and understanding needed for the challenges they face when they are seeking orthopedic care.

Endowed Chair Recipient
Research: The Center for Motion Analysis (CMA)
Dr. Sherman will establish an upper extremity motion analysis laboratory using the Cook Children's Gait Lab to evaluate patients, guide and predict responses to treatment, and develop new techniques. The CMA will provide analyses for pediatric patients with neuromuscular, orthopedic, and other impairments, enhancing awareness and improving functional outcomes. It will identify movement patterns difficult for clinicians to detect, assisting with surgical planning, non-surgical treatments, and overall function improvement.
